About Tomáš Mánik
Tomáš Mánik is a scholar working on Mechanical Engineering, Materials Chemistry, Mechanics of Materials, Aerospace Engineering and Biomedical Engineering, having authored 22 papers that have together received 414 indexed citations. Recurring topics across this work include Microstructure and mechanical properties (15 papers), Metal Forming Simulation Techniques (14 papers), Metallurgy and Material Forming (11 papers), High-Velocity Impact and Material Behavior (5 papers), Aluminum Alloy Microstructure Properties (4 papers), Aluminum Alloys Composites Properties (4 papers), Elasticity and Material Modeling (3 papers) and Microstructure and Mechanical Properties of Steels (1 paper). The work is most often cited by research in Mechanical Engineering (329 citations), Mechanics of Materials (211 citations), Metals and Alloys (15 citations), Materials Chemistry (253 citations) and Aerospace Engineering (118 citations). Tomáš Mánik has collaborated with scholars based in Norway, Czechia and Netherlands. Frequent co-authors include Bjørn Holmedal, Odd Sture Hopperstad, Kai Zhang, Afaf Saai, Knut Marthinsen, Miroslav Karlı́k, Jianbin Xu, Margarita Slámová and T. Berstad. Their work appears in journals such as International Journal of Plasticity, European Journal of Mechanics - A/Solids, Journal of Alloys and Compounds, Materials Science and Engineering A and Computer Methods in Applied Mechanics and Engineering.
